# DeployHerald Bot — Build Provenance

DeployHerald posts deploy status into team channels for the Lanternfield platform. Every message it emits is tied to a signed artifact produced by our provenance pipeline: source commit, builder identity, and dependency digest are recorded at build time and verified before rollout. Reviewers should confirm the attestation matches the merged revision before approving promotion. Each verified release is stamped with the trace token shown below.

session token of kahag-bawip = htk6_729d08

## Gridsmith v2.8.0 — Changelog

Big one this release: the crossword generator finally handles rebus squares without crashing the fill engine. We also sped up grid symmetry checks by about 40%, fixed the bug where themed puzzles occasionally duplicated answer words across quadrants, and added a difficulty estimator to the export dialog. Known issue: the undo stack misbehaves after batch clue edits; patch coming in v2.8.1. For release notes questions or last-minute holds, ping the release owner listed below.

signatory, yahog-badug: Quenix Ulaael

14:22 — Marisol on the Fernbright platform team confirmed that the Glimmercache image layer was retaining decoded bitmaps after eviction, because the weak-reference table was keyed on URL rather than the full request descriptor. Heap snapshots from the Tarnwick canary showed roughly 40 MB of growth per hour under gallery scrolling. No evidence of exfiltration or tampering was found; the leak was purely a lifecycle defect. The fix landed in the canary build whose trace token appears directly below.

pipeline stamp: htk4_66df

## Tuning

The receipt mailer (Almsgate) batches donation receipts and sends through the Thornquay relay. On-call: if the queue backs up, resist the urge to crank batch size — the relay rate-limits per connection, and bigger batches just mean bigger retries. Scale worker count first, then shorten the flush interval. Dedupe window must stay longer than the retry horizon or donors get duplicate receipts, which generates tickets. All knobs live in one place and are read at worker start. Current production values follow.

tuning table, kajop-yafof:
QUOTAS = {
    "wenath": 10,
    "ulaael": 5,
}